Breaking Down the Features of Safariland 6004 SLS Tactical Holster – STX Foliage Green, Right Hand 6004-180-541
Specifications
The Safariland 6004 SLS Tactical Holster – STX Foliage Green, Right Hand 6004-180-541 is specifically designed for right-handed users and compatible with the Beretta PX4 Storm (DASA or DAO, N/A for .45). It features the SLS (Self Locking System) rotating hood for enhanced weapon retention. The holster is constructed from thermal-molded SAFARILAMINATE, offering exceptional protection for both the handgun and its sights.
The holster also incorporates a standard double leg strap and leg shroud with mounting holes for optional accessories. It features a STX Foliage Green finish for effective camouflage in various terrains. The holster’s tactical accessories category highlights its design for military, law enforcement, and tactical users. These features are critical because they contribute to the holster’s ability to securely retain the weapon while allowing for a fast and intuitive draw under stress.
The SLS is the standout specification, allowing for single-motion draw while providing superior protection against weapon takeaways. The durable SAFARILAMINATE construction ensures the holster can withstand harsh conditions, providing long-lasting performance. The ability to mount accessories further enhances the holster’s utility in tactical environments.

Pros and Cons of Safariland 6004 SLS Tactical Holster – STX Foliage Green, Right Hand 6004-180-541
Pros
- Exceptional Weapon Retention: The SLS (Self Locking System) provides a high level of weapon security, preventing unauthorized access or accidental dislodgement.
- Durable Construction: The SAFARILAMINATE material is incredibly tough and resistant to wear and tear, ensuring long-lasting performance.
- Comfortable Leg Platform: The contoured leg shroud and adjustable straps provide a comfortable and stable fit, even during extended periods of wear.
- Rapid Draw: Once mastered, the SLS system allows for a quick and efficient draw stroke, essential in tactical situations.
- Accessory Compatibility: The mounting holes on the leg shroud allow for the addition of pouches and other accessories, expanding the holster’s utility.
Cons
- Learning Curve: The SLS system requires some practice to master, which may be a drawback for users accustomed to simpler retention mechanisms.
- Price: The Safariland 6004 SLS is more expensive than some other tactical holsters, which may be a barrier for budget-conscious buyers.
